Locomo Hostel OG is a budget hostel in Vile Parle East, Mumbai — positioned a short walk from Vile Parle railway station and close to Chhatrapati Shivaji Maharaj International Airport. For pet parents passing through Mumbai or needing a base in the western suburbs, it is one of the few hostels in the city that explicitly permits pets, with the confirmed policy being that dogs and other animals are welcome in private rooms only. Dorm beds are not an option if you're travelling with a pet — private room bookings are the correct route here.

The Setting and Location
Locomo Hostel OG sits on the second floor of Krishna Villa, above a Bank of Maharashtra branch on Monghibai Road in Navpada, Vile Parle East. Multiple guests have highlighted the location as a standout feature — steps from Vile Parle station, with tea stalls, fruit shops, and restaurants within easy walking distance. One reviewer specifically noted its proximity to the Aqua Line metro and the airport, making it a practical choice if you're flying in or out of Mumbai with your dog and need a well-connected overnight stop rather than a remote resort.
This is an urban hostel in the heart of a busy Mumbai neighbourhood — not a farmhouse with lawns, not a resort with a pool. The area around Monghibai Road is a dense residential and commercial pocket, so walks with your dog will be pavement-based. Juhu Beach is the nearest significant outdoor space for dogs and is approximately 2–3 km away, though whether pets are permitted at specific beach stretches is worth confirming independently before planning your visit around it.

Pet Policy — What's Confirmed and What to Verify
The confirmed policy is clear: pets are allowed in private rooms only. This is a meaningful distinction at a hostel — it means your dog stays with you in your room, not in a kennel or separate area. However, several details are not yet confirmed and are worth clarifying directly with the property before booking:
- Pet charges: Whether there is an additional fee per night for pets, and if so, how much.
- Size or breed restrictions: Whether all dog sizes and breeds are accepted in private rooms.
- Number of pets per room: Whether there is a limit on how many animals can stay in a single private room.
- Common area access: Whether dogs are permitted in the hostel's common areas, lobby, or breakfast area, or whether they must remain in the room.
- Lift or stair access: The hostel is on the second floor — worth confirming whether there is a lift for larger or older dogs.
